Police were called to a mosque near Regents Park in London on Thursday after reports of a stabbing. 

Officers attended along with paramedics from the London Ambulance Service (LAS). 

A man in his 70s was suffering from stab injuries. He was treated by paramedics before being taken to hospital. His condition has been assessed as non life-threatening. 

A crime scene has been put in place and a man was arrested at the scene on suspicion of attempted murder.
